Pokemon Go players have unlocked Ho-Oh as a final prize for beating last week's Global Catch Challenge.
Pokemon Go announced that Ho-Oh will appear as a Legendary Raid Boss from now through December 12th as a result of last week's Global Catch Challenge. Ho-Oh is the last Legendary Pokemon from the first two generations of Pokemon games to appear in Pokemon Go.

The announcement came just minutes after we reported that Ho-Oh could appear in the game in the coming days, as Pokemon Go's developers had added the Pokemon's assets to their servers.
As we predicted, Ho-Oh will not be a EX Raid Boss and will be available to all players...at least for the next two weeks.
Ho-Oh will be Pokemon Go's second strongest Pokemon, falling just behind Mewtwo in terms of highest potential CP. While Mewtwo has a much higher attack that Ho-Oh, the Fire/Flying-Type has stronger defensive stats.
With the release of Ho-Oh, it's hypothetically possible that players can have a full Pokedex...with the exception of the Mythical Pokemon Mew and Celebi and the Gen 2 Pokemon Delibird and Smeargle, both of which have unusual movesets.
